Frinton-on-Sea station has a range of services to make your travel experience smooth and enjoyable. The ticket office operates throughout the week with varying hours, enabling you to purchase or collect your pre-booked tickets. For those who prefer a more convenient option, ticket machines are available with facilities to collect tickets bought online. However, please be aware that due to efforts to prevent antisocial behaviour, cash payments are currently not accepted at the ticket machines.
Accessibility is a key feature at the station, which has been classified as a category A station. The entire station offers step-free access, ensuring that everyone, including those with mobility challenges, can travel with ease. While there are no accessible toilets or baby changing facilities, other features like waiting rooms, seating areas, and staff help are at hand during various hours of the day.
The onward travel options from Frinton-on-Sea station mean you can seamlessly plan your journey beyond the railway. Rail replacement services are available, providing easy access to alternative transport methods directly from the station car park. If you're considering local travel, buses and taxis offer further convenience for your next steps.
Frinton-on-Sea's connectivity doesn't stop at transportation. Public Wi-Fi is available, and pay phones are situated on the premises for those moments when battery life isn't on your side. Though there are no shops, ATMs, or currency exchange facilities at the station, a cosy visit to The Railway Café is highly recommended for refreshments after your arrival.

At Oakengates, simplicity rules the day. Although there isn't a designated ticket office, travelers can conveniently collect their pre-booked tickets at the available ticket machines. Despite the absence of a staffed help desk, passengers can rely on the help points conveniently located at the station. While facilities like luggage storage, shops, and ATMs are not present, the station supports some accessibility with step-free access across parts of its platforms. For more details on step-free access and other accessibility features, try visiting the official rail accessibility portal.
For anyone needing extra assistance on their travel, Oakengates offers the Passenger Assist service, ensuring every traveler can confidently make their journey plans by booking assistance up to two hours before their trip. Should you require further guidance, you can contact the station services team through their helpline.
Oakengates provides seamless connectivity with other modes of transport. For those times when rail services might be momentarily unavailable, a rail replacement service is accessible from the front of the station, ensuring passengers experience minimal inconvenience during service interruptions. Additionally, to explore the quaint charm of Shropshire and beyond, local bus services are well-aligned with the station's schedule, allowing travelers to venture out into the surrounding towns with ease.
